Patent number: 8283099Abstract: Disclosed are a biomass chemical toner composition and a method for manufacturing the same. First, a biomass resin is mixed with a first hydrophobic resin to form organic particles. The organic particles, a second hydrophobic resin, and a pigment are mixed by emulsion aggregation to form cores. Subsequently, a third hydrophobic resin is formed on the surface of the cores, and the third hydrophobic resin is further heated and coalesced to form a continuous structure encapsulating the cores. Accordingly, the biomass chemical toner obtained from the described method has good anti-humidity, good charge stability, and low fusing temperature.Type: GrantFiled: March 22, 2010Date of Patent: October 9, 2012Assignee: Industrial Technology Research InstituteInventors: Kuo-Tung Huang, Ju-Feng Liao, I-Jein Cheng, Jui-Fa Chang, Yu-Chin Lin, Hsiang-Yun Lee, Yu-Ying Hsu

Patent number: 6670093Abstract: The present invention relates to a silicon-containing copolymer which includes a maleic anhydride repeating unit, a norbornene repeating unit, and at least one silicon group-containing norbornene repeating unit. The silicon-containing copolymer is suitable for use as a top layer resist in a bilayer resist system.Type: GrantFiled: May 16, 2001Date of Patent: December 30, 2003Assignee: Industrial Technology Research InstituteInventors: Tsing-Tang Song, Tsong-Shin Jean, Weir-Torn Jiaang, Chih-Shin Chuang, Han-Bin Cheng, Jui-Fa Chang, Tzu-Yu Lin

Patent number: 6538086Abstract: The present invention relates to a polymer with at least one pericyclic protective group such as 2-methyl-2-bicyclo[2,2,1]heptanyl. The resist composition containing the polymer can be used as a chemically amplified resist and exhibits strong etch resistance. In addition, a line-and-space pattern of 0.1 &mgr;m pitch can be resolved successfully using the resist composition.Type: GrantFiled: February 28, 2000Date of Patent: March 25, 2003Assignees: Industrial Technology Research Institute, Everlight Chemical Industrial CorporationInventors: Sheng-Yueh Chang, Bang-Chein Ho, Jui-Fa Chang, Jian-Hong Chen, Ming-Chia Tai
